The Federal Aviation Administration (FAA) is seeking public comments on its plan to request approval from the Office of Management and Budget (OMB) to renew an information collection related to rotorcraft external-load operator certification. This process includes submitting FAA Form 8710-4, which gathers necessary information to determine applicants' eligibility. The form collects data like the operator's name, contact information, and details about the rotorcraft. The agency invites feedback on the necessity, accuracy, and potential improvements of this information collection by April 27, 2021.
